Key AI Technologies Transforming Accessibility

  • Speech ⁢Recognition Software: Helps students with mobility challenges or⁤ learning disabilities‌ to interact with devices hands-free.
  • Text-to-Speech & Speech-to-Text: Converts written text to spoken words, aiding ⁤students with visual impairments or dyslexia, and vice versa.
  • AI-powered Translators: Break down ⁢language barriers for students who are ⁢deaf or hard of hearing with real-time captioning/subtitling.
  • Predictive⁤ Text & Writing Support: Tools ‌like Grammarly or‍ Microsoft editor⁤ assist students with⁣ written ​expression difficulties.
  • Image Recognition: Empowers visually ⁣impaired students⁣ to interpret​ images and visual content.

Practical Example: Personalized Learning for Dyslexic ⁤Students

Adaptive reading platforms like ‍ Lexplore ⁤ use AI-powered eye-tracking to‌ assess ‌reading abilities and recommend tailored reading programs, supporting students with dyslexia at‌ every step of their literacy journey.

Inspiring⁢ Case Studies: AI in Action

1. AI-Powered Captioning for Hearing-Impaired Students

At Arizona‍ State University, AI-driven captioning ‌tools were integrated into lecture halls.Real-time captions on student devices made lectures accessible to students who are deaf or hard of hearing, improving comprehension, participation, and academic performance.

2.⁢ Smart Assistive Tech in K-12 Classrooms

Schools in the UK ⁣have successfully implemented AI-based reading assistants ⁤for students‌ with learning disabilities. These tools provide personalized, on-the-spot reading guidance, increased engagement, and measurable betterment ‌in literacy outcomes.

3. AI for Visual ⁣Impairment Support

Microsoft’s Seeing AI app leverages computer vision and natural language processing to describe people, text, and objects to visually impaired users. Used in classrooms, it helps students independently access visual details and actively⁤ participate in lessons.

Practical Tips: ​Integrating AI Accessibility Tools in Education

  • Assess⁣ Student ​Needs: Collaborate⁢ with students and specialists to identify the most valuable AI tools for specific disabilities.
  • Involve Teachers: Provide training and resources so staff can effectively utilize AI-powered technologies in the classroom.
  • Ensure ⁤device Compatibility: Select AI tools that​ work across multiple devices and are compatible with assistive software.
  • prioritize Data privacy: Choose reputable platforms with robust privacy policies to safeguard‍ student ⁢information.
  • Start Small: Pilot AI solutions ⁢with a small group before large-scale adoption, collecting ‍feedback and making adjustments as needed.

Best AI Tools Supporting ‌Students with Disabilities

Tool Primary ​Function Disability Supported
Microsoft ‍Immersive Reader Text-to-speech, language translation, visual formatting Dyslexia,⁢ ADHD, vision impairments
Kurzweil ⁣3000 Reading, writing, study skills Learning disabilities
TalkBack Screen reader Visual impairments
Otter.ai Real-time transcription Hearing impairments
lexplore AI-based⁤ reading assessment Dyslexia, general reading difficulties
